Shiori Kuwahara
Japan
Born on October 11, 1995, she graduated with the highest distinction from the University of the Arts in Tokyo (GEIDAI) and in Berlin, where she completed her master’s studies under Klaus Hellwig. In 2022, she received the Steinway Prize in Berlin. She is a second prize winner at several international piano competitions, including the Maria Canals International Music Competition in Barcelona (2016), the Gian Battista Viotti International Music Competition in Vercelli, Italy (2017), the Ferruccio Busoni International Piano Competition in Bolzano (2019), and the Arthur Rubinstein International Piano Master Competition in Tel Aviv (2021). She has performed across many European countries, including Poland (Chopin Festival in Duszniki-Zdrój), the Czech Republic (at the Dvořák Hall of Prague’s Rudolfinum), Austria, Germany, Israel, Serbia, and Italy, as well as in Japan, Korea, and the USA.
